Early Technological Innovations in Transportation
The Wheel and Animal-Powered Transport
One of the earliest technological innovations that connected distant parts of the world was the invention of the wheel around 3500 BCE. The wheel facilitated the movement of goods and people, enhancing trade and cultural exchange. Animal-powered transport, including horses, camels, and oxen, further extended the range of human mobility, enabling the development of trade routes such as the Silk Road, which linked Asia, Europe, and Africa.
Maritime Technology
Advancements in maritime technology, including the development of ships and navigation techniques, played a crucial role in connecting remote parts of the world. The invention of the sail, the astrolabe, and the magnetic compass allowed seafarers to venture farther from shore, leading to the Age of Exploration in the 15th and 16th centuries. Explorers like Christopher Columbus, Vasco da Gama, and Ferdinand Magellan established sea routes that connected Europe to the Americas, Africa, and Asia, paving the way for global trade and cultural exchanges.
The Industrial Revolution and Modern Transportation
Railways and Steamships
The Industrial Revolution of the 18th and 19th centuries brought about significant advancements in transportation technology. The development of the steam engine led to the creation of railways and steamships, which dramatically reduced travel time and costs. Railways connected remote regions within continents, facilitating the movement of people, goods, and ideas. For example, the Transcontinental Railroad in the United States and the Trans-Siberian Railway in Russia opened up vast territories for settlement and economic development.
Steamships revolutionized maritime transport, enabling faster and more reliable ocean crossings. The construction of canals, such as the Suez Canal (1869) and the Panama Canal (1914), further enhanced global connectivity by providing shorter sea routes between major oceans.
Automobiles and Aviation
The invention of the automobile in the late 19th century and its mass production in the early 20th century transformed personal and commercial transportation. Automobiles made it possible to travel quickly and efficiently overland, fostering economic growth and urbanization. The construction of extensive road networks and highways further integrated remote areas into national and global economies.
The development of aviation technology in the early 20th century revolutionized long-distance travel. Airplanes made it possible to traverse vast distances in a matter of hours, rather than days or weeks. The establishment of international air travel networks connected even the most remote regions to the global community, facilitating tourism, business, and cultural exchange.
Advancements in Communication Technology
Telegraph and Telephone
While transportation technology physically connected remote parts of the world, communication technology enabled the rapid exchange of information. The invention of the telegraph in the early 19th century marked the beginning of instantaneous long-distance communication. Telegraph networks spanned continents, allowing messages to be sent and received in a matter of minutes. The completion of the transatlantic telegraph cable in 1866 linked Europe and North America, heralding a new era of global communication.
The invention of the telephone by Alexander Graham Bell in 1876 further revolutionized communication. Telephones allowed people to converse in real-time across great distances, fostering personal and business connections. The establishment of international telephone networks in the 20th century extended this connectivity to a global scale.
Radio and Television
The development of radio technology in the early 20th century provided a new medium for mass communication. Radio broadcasts could reach remote areas, disseminating news, entertainment, and educational content. Radio played a crucial role during World War II, providing real-time updates and propaganda to both military personnel and civilians.
Television, which became widespread in the mid-20th century, further enhanced global connectivity. Television broadcasts brought images and stories from around the world into people's homes, fostering a shared global consciousness. Major events, such as the moon landing in 1969 and the fall of the Berlin Wall in 1989, were witnessed by millions of people worldwide, highlighting the unifying power of television.
The Digital Revolution and the Internet
The Birth of the Internet
The most significant technological advancement in connecting remote parts of the world has been the development of the internet. The internet originated from research projects in the 1960s and 1970s, notably ARPANET, which aimed to create a robust, decentralized communication network. The adoption of the Transmission Control Protocol/Internet Protocol (TCP/IP) in the 1980s standardized communication protocols, enabling the formation of a global network of interconnected computers.
The World Wide Web, invented by Tim Berners-Lee in 1989, made the internet accessible to the general public. The web provided a user-friendly interface for accessing and sharing information, leading to an exponential growth in internet usage.
Impact of the Internet on Global Connectivity
The internet has fundamentally transformed how people connect and communicate. Email, instant messaging, and social media platforms allow individuals to communicate instantly and seamlessly across vast distances. Video conferencing technologies, such as Zoom and Skype, enable face-to-face interactions, fostering personal and professional relationships regardless of geographic location.
E-commerce platforms, such as Amazon and Alibaba, have created a global marketplace where consumers can purchase goods from anywhere in the world. Online banking and digital payment systems facilitate international trade and financial transactions, integrating remote regions into the global economy.
The internet has also democratized access to information and education. Online resources, including academic journals, educational videos, and open courseware, provide opportunities for lifelong learning and professional development. Massive Open Online Courses (MOOCs) offer free or affordable access to courses from prestigious universities, enabling individuals in remote areas to acquire new skills and knowledge.
Societal and Economic Impacts
Economic Globalization
Technological advancements in transportation and communication have driven economic globalization. Companies can now operate on a global scale, sourcing materials, labor, and markets from around the world. This has led to the creation of complex global supply chains, enhancing efficiency and reducing costs. However, it has also resulted in economic disparities, with some regions benefiting more than others from globalization.
Cultural Exchange and Diversity
Technology has facilitated the exchange of cultural ideas and practices, promoting greater understanding and appreciation of cultural diversity. People can access music, films, literature, and art from different cultures, fostering a global cultural landscape. Social media platforms provide a space for individuals to share their experiences and perspectives, contributing to a more interconnected and empathetic world.
Challenges and Considerations
While technology has connected remote parts of the world, it has also introduced new challenges. The digital divide remains a significant issue, with many regions lacking access to high-speed internet and digital technologies. Addressing this divide is crucial for ensuring that all individuals can benefit from the opportunities provided by technological advancements.
Moreover, the rapid pace of technological change raises concerns about privacy, security, and the ethical implications of new technologies. Balancing the benefits of connectivity with the need to protect individual rights and societal values is an ongoing challenge.
